Description

Recommended for publication in Philosophical Transactions. The paper is a 'contribution to a subject of very great importance'.

Subject: Physics

[Published in Philosophical Transactions, 1874].

  • Referee Reports

    This collection contains reports on scientific papers submitted for publication to the Royal Society. Started in 1832 when the system was formalised, it is a record of the origins of peer review publishing in practice.

    Dates: 1832 - 1954
